Output d5642a51c71bffbfaee8fd158e3198866cb6ca9cddb2420e9cb9d2e789aa1805:8

value
39980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4075668c258272e05a31c1e4b3c3113c4b99505c OP_EQUAL
address
37ZqoxPyhh5yAqc6fduv32zavCzs7ue7Gk
transaction
d5642a51c71bffbfaee8fd158e3198866cb6ca9cddb2420e9cb9d2e789aa1805
spent
true